Abstract
We show that there is a query expressible in first-order logic over the reals that returns, on any given semi-algebraic set A, for every point a radius around which A is conical. We obtain this result by combining famous results from calculus and real algebraic geometry, notably Sard's theorem and Thom's first isotopy lemma, with recent algorithmic results by Rannou.
